Olive Grove Baptist Church

Address: 6227 Columbia Road, Appling

Telephone: 541-0892

Affiliation: Missionary Baptist

Services: Sunday school, 9:30 a.m.; Sunday worship, 11 a.m.; Sunday early worship service, 8 a.m. on the first Sunday; and Wednesday evening service, 7 p.m. on the first and third Wednesdays

Pastor: Dr. Robert F. Leverett

 

The Rev. Robert F. Leverett, the pastor of Olive Grove Baptist Church in Appling, says the church is known for its missionary work and friendly congregation. The music is a blend of styles.

Photo by Jim Blaylock

Congregation size: 150

Membership: Most who attend are from Columbia, Richmond, McDuffie, Burke and DeKalb counties.

Founded: 1905

Known for: "Its missionary ministry," Leverett said.

Music: The church offers a blend of traditional and contemporary music and uses instruments such as a piano, organ, drums, bass and guitar.

What would you say to someone who's thinking about giving your church a try? "This is a church where everybody is somebody, but Christ is all," he said. "Try us, you'll like us. We are friendly, caring and one big family."

What do you believe is the biggest issue facing the faithful today? "Not enough dedicated Christians doing the missionary work, which is winning souls," he said.
